Dorkbot Rebuffed
Posted byIt seems barely a day passes by with out a new form of malware being discovered. This time Facebook’s internal chat system was the victim of a new variant of Dorkbot, which encouraged users to click on what appeared to be an innocent image link, but in fact exploited a vulnerability to harvest user names and password when victims web browsed.
Facebook quickly cleared the problem when it was notified, but it does highlight the necessity of keeping your anti-virus solution up to date with the latest engines.
